Laurie S. Valerius (nee Schowalter) passed away at her home surrounded by her family on Monday, June 10, 2013 at the age of 67 years. She was born on October 8, 1945 in West Bend to Henry and Jean (nee Thomas) Schowalter.
Laurie was a strong, vibrant and positive woman who enjoyed travel and believed we should continue learning and exploring throughout life. She was an experienced gardener, avid nature lover and had a passion for art and design. Laurie was a social worker with Washington County for 25 years and was active with the American Association of University Women (AAUW), including creation of the Youth Money Smart program in 2002 to offer personal financial education to middle school students. She was open-minded, a strong advocate for equal opportunity and served as a mentor and support structure for others in her life, especially women. Laurie married James "Jim" Valerius on June 26, 1971 at Immanuel United Church of Christ in West Bend. Laurie and Jim enjoyed 26 years together and instilled their mutual love of family and "life on the lake" in their children. She was an active member of the Red Hat Society and had many dear friends.
Laurie is survived by her children Jason (Amy Payne) and Jamie Valerius; and grandson Rhys Valerius. She is further survived by her siblings Henry (Penny) Schowalter, Thomas Schowalter, Kenney Hecht, Linda Schowalter, and many nieces, nephews, relatives, and friends.
Laurie is preceded in death by her husband Jim; parents Henry and Jean Schowalter; and sister-in-law Bobbie Schowalter.
